Default Farthest Commute to Portland

Just curious to hear the towns you commute from to Portland daily, and how long it takes you.
I live in Manhattan where the average one-way commute is 38 minutes (though most do this by subway) and that doesn't seem like a long time to me anymore.

I live in Gorham, on the Windham side and pass through Windham and Westbrook on the way. My commute time is about 25-30 minutes for the 11.2 mile journey to my Baxter Boulevard office.

I did the commute from Harpswell everyday - it was approx 45 minutes and 45 miles.

15 minutes from Orr's Island to Brunswick but once I got on 95 it was only another 20 - 25 minutes until I hit my Washington Ave exit.

When I don't telecommute, it takes me *roughly* 20-25 minutes to drive from Yarmouth to Scarborough (roughly 18 miles). I don't take I-295 all the way as it sometimes has backups from exit 15 all the way into to Portland (taking into consideration it's only a 2-lane highway), I opt for a more leisurely drive either down U.S. Route 1 or Route 88 all the way to Falmouth. Then it's a merge back onto I-295 for about 5 miles into South Portland/Scarborough.
